Watch Description

This watch was my mother's and that is her initials engraved on the back - M.D.C.

The back of the watch has the following on it :

Bulova MO
10k RGP Bezel
Stainless Steel Back
V383414

I spent a good bit of time sifting through the old advertisement images, but could not find a match for this watch. I think this is another one that falls in between the two date code schemes.

This one is in great condition and still works. It hasn't been worn in several decades.

Welcome to myBulova and thank you for sharing your mother's watch with us.  A very nice heirloom for you to have.  Your watch is a SVP VII from 1960.  As seen in the 1961_LineBook_BAWD0147 page 1.  The MO is the date code on the case for 1960.
